    Now with the country reopened, the number of miles driven in February 2022 increased 10.6% compared to February 2021 and up 1.7% from 2019. The number of deaths for February 2022 are estimated to be 3,200. This preliminary estimate is up 14% compared to 2021 and up 11% compared to 2020.

    The population motor-vehicle death rate reached its peak in 1937 with 30.8 deaths per 100,000 population. The current rate is 12.9 per 100,000, representing a 58% improvement. In 1913, 33.38 people died for every 10,000 vehicles on the road. In 2020, the death rate was 1.53 per 10,000 vehicles, a 95% improvement.

    There were more than 32,000 crash deaths in the US in 2013. These deaths cost more than $380 million in direct medical costs. Major risk factors for crash deaths in the US. Not using seat belts, car seats, and booster seats contributed to over 9,500 crash deaths. Drunk driving contributed to more than 10,000 crash deaths.
